Global growth in digital camera sales slowed substantially last year, and it is expected to remain comparatively modest in coming years, according to a report released Friday by market research firm IDC.
Sony was the leading camera maker for 2001, grabbing the top spot from Olympus with market share of 22 percent. Olympus fell to second place with 19 percent of the market, followed by Fuji with 16 percent and Canon with 12 percent.
